Membership
The Commission consists of the following:
- 10 members of the general public appointed by Council
- 2 members of the general public appointed by the VCPC
- 2 liaison Councillors appointed annually by the Mayor
- 1 member appointed annually by the Park Board
- 1 member appointed annually by the School Board
Duties
The Commission assists City Council in an advisory capacity regarding issues affecting long-range planning of the City including, but not limited to, development, governance, transportation, and the public realm.
Commission tasks include the following:
- submitting reports on matters relating to planning and development of the City
- representing ideas and opinions about the future of the City of Vancouver
- reporting to Council in response to any proposal likely to have a significant effect on the future of the City
- keeping educated about and being aware of current issues
- considering plans and proposals for major developments and changes to land use
- producing events which bring together key thinkers - elected officials, city staff, corporate executives, and citizens
Meetings
The Commission generally meets at City Hall from noon to 2:00 pm every second Wednesday. Most of the work of the Commission is done in committees, researching and preparing drafts of briefs and recommendations to be sent to Council by the Commission as a whole. Committees also coordinate the Commission's public consultation role which may take the form of seminars, workshops and conferences.
